Grant Thornton officially opens new state-of-the-art Cork office at Penrose Quay

Minister Michael McGrath attends official launch, formally welcomes staff to new building.

Grant Thornton Ireland has today officially opened its newest office in Cork as the fastest growing professional service firm in Ireland continues to expand its workforce across the country. Minister for Public Expenditure and Reform and TD for Cork South Central Michael McGrath, joined management and wider teams, welcoming the continued growth of the firm in the region.

Grant Thornton Ireland recently announced plans to hire 1,000 new recruits across all of its eight offices over the coming three years. This will include the new Cork office located on Penrose Quay which is set to accommodate team growth, facilitate its client base and increasing client requirements. The newly built facility will be home to over 200 employees, with Grant Thornton’s flexible working environment enabling people to continue to be connected from home or the office.

Grant Thornton has had a presence in Cork since 2013. Grant Thornton Cork has a portfolio of clients encompassing all industry sectors and ranging from Irish indigenous companies to large multinationals.
